Meyer Burger indicates the location of its production units

Meyer Burger has now indicated the location of its production units for heterojunction cells and panels. He will manufacture his solar cells in Bitterfeld-Wolfen,

in Saxony-Anhalt on the former Sovello site, and the panels in Freiberg, Saxony on the former Solarworld production site. It acquired the former SolarWorld logistics and distribution centre.

Production is expected to begin in thefirst half of 2021, with an initial output of 400 MW, which will be gradually increased to 5 GW.

These projects depend on the completion of a capital increase of 165 M FS (175 M) and the agreement of SolarWorld's creditors.
